One of the most significant benefits of using a door bottom blocker is its ability to enhance energy efficiency. A considerable amount of heat or cool air can escape through the gaps at the bottom of doors, leading to increased energy usage and higher utility bills. By sealing these gaps, a door bottom blocker minimizes the transfer of air between rooms and the outside environment. This stabilization of indoor temperatures not only keeps your home more comfortable year-round but also reduces the burden on your heating and cooling systems, thus extending their lifespan.

One of the primary functions of white edge banding tape is to enhance the visual appeal of furniture and cabinetry. Raw edges are often rough and unrefined, which can detract from the overall look of a piece. By applying white edge banding, craftsmen can achieve a seamless appearance, transforming a basic panel into a professional-looking product. The clean, crisp lines offered by white edge banding complement contemporary designs, making it a popular choice for modern kitchens, living spaces, and office furniture.

The primary function of sheathing drainage mats is to redirect water away from the foundation of a building. When it rains or when snow melts, water can accumulate around the base of structures, leading to potential issues such as seepage, mold growth, and structural weakening. The mats create a barrier that allows water to flow toward predetermined drainage systems, effectively reducing hydrostatic pressure on basement walls and preventing water damage.

However, it is essential to use sodium metabisulfite within regulated limits, as excessive consumption can pose health risks. Some individuals may experience allergic reactions or sensitivities to sulfites, leading to symptoms such as headaches, respiratory issues, and skin reactions. Consequently, regulatory agencies worldwide have set allowable limits for sulfite levels in food products. Labels on packaged goods must clearly state the presence of sulfites, ensuring consumers are informed about their content.

Formic acid has a molecular structure characterized by a single carbon atom bonded to both a hydroxyl group (-OH) and a carbonyl group (C=O), making it a potent carboxylic acid. The chemical formula HCOOH indicates that it consists of two hydrogen atoms, two oxygen atoms, and one carbon atom. It is a colorless, corrosive liquid with a pungent odor, and it is highly soluble in water, alcohol, and ether. The presence of both a carbonyl and a hydroxyl group contributes to its reactivity, making formic acid a valuable intermediate in organic synthesis.

Aluminum hydroxide is an antacid that works by neutralizing stomach acid. It is effective in providing symptomatic relief from the burning sensation caused by increased acidity, which can exacerbate the discomfort associated with peptic ulcers. The primary mechanism through which aluminum hydroxide functions is by raising the pH level in the stomach, thereby diminishing gastric acidity. This can facilitate the healing process by creating a less hostile environment for the ulcerative tissues, allowing mucosal repair to occur more effectively.

Sodium Acid Pyrophosphate is an inorganic compound with the formula Na2H2P2O7. It is a white powder that is soluble in water and has a slightly acidic nature. SAPP is a type of pyrophosphate, which means it consists of two phosphate groups linked together. In its role as a leavening agent, SAPP releases carbon dioxide when it reacts with moisture and alkaline compounds, such as baking soda, during the baking process. This gas formation helps dough to rise and contributes to the light, airy texture of baked goods.

In the world of food production and culinary arts, thickeners play a crucial role in achieving the desired texture and consistency of various products. One such common thickening agent is E407, scientifically known as carrageenan. Extracted from certain types of red seaweed, carrageenan has established itself as a favored ingredient across a wide range of food applications due to its gelling, thickening, and stabilizing properties.

Ammonium bicarbonate is a salt composed of ammonium cations (NH4+) and bicarbonate anions (HCO3-). It is generally produced by the reaction of ammonia with carbon dioxide in the presence of water. The compound can decompose under heat, breaking down into ammonia, water, and carbon dioxide gas. This property makes it an interesting compound in both industrial and laboratory situations where controlled reactions are necessary.

To mitigate the negative impacts associated with nitrogen fertilizer use, farmers are encouraged to adopt better management practices. One effective approach is to implement a balanced fertilization strategy that considers the nutrient requirements of the crops as well as the existing nutrient levels in the soil. Soil testing is crucial in this regard, allowing farmers to tailor their fertilization practices and apply nitrogen in a way that maximizes efficiency while minimizing waste.
